Polar Bears: Living With the White Bear

Rate this book
A Russian researcher details his observations of polar bear behavior after spending four years living among them in the High Artic

144 pages, Hardcover

First published October 1, 1996

Beautiful enough to be an impressive coffee table book, this book is also a well written ode to polar bears. The author spent several years researching the bears on Wrangle and Herald islands. His images and text are carefully designed to flow seamlessly through the life cycle of the bears he studied and lived beside. He knows them intimately enough name them. His love and respect for the animals clearly guided his research and dedication.
